a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orjeresig <jeresig@gmail.com>2010-10-13 00:42:05 -0400
committerjeresig <jeresig@gmail.com>2010-10-13 00:42:05 -0400
commit8fb4d9af74d61e4bc55e615a21115c48bf5f65d9 (patch)
tree9abced66c0a2d500463a7ee4c84d728303320431
parent73e4ef27f0d0a92e573092729107ca5572d52292 (diff)
downloadjquery-8fb4d9af74d61e4bc55e615a21115c48bf5f65d9.tar.gz
jquery-8fb4d9af74d61e4bc55e615a21115c48bf5f65d9.zip
We want to make sure that we only run the MSIE-specific filter tests if opacity is explicitly not supported.
-rw-r--r--test/unit/css.js4
1 files changed, 2 insertions, 2 deletions
diff --git a/test/unit/css.js b/test/unit/css.js
index ecf36a913..b6063b70c 100644
--- a/test/unit/css.js
+++ b/test/unit/css.js
@@ -138,14 +138,14 @@ test("css(String, Object)", function() {
ok( success, "Setting RGBA values does not throw Error" );
});
-if(jQuery.browser.msie) {
+if ( !jQuery.support.opacity ) {
test("css(String, Object) for MSIE", function() {
// for #1438, IE throws JS error when filter exists but doesn't have opacity in it
jQuery('#foo').css("filter", "progid:DXImageTransform.Microsoft.Chroma(color='red');");
equals( jQuery('#foo').css('opacity'), '1', "Assert opacity is 1 when a different filter is set in IE, #1438" );
var filterVal = "progid:DXImageTransform.Microsoft.Alpha(opacity=30) progid:DXImageTransform.Microsoft.Blur(pixelradius=5)";
- var filterVal2 = "progid:DXImageTransform.Microsoft.Alpha(opacity=100) progid:DXImageTransform.Microsoft.Blur(pixelradius=5)";
+ var filterVal2 = "progid:DXImageTransform.Microsoft.alpha(opacity=100) progid:DXImageTransform.Microsoft.Blur(pixelradius=5)";
var filterVal3 = "progid:DXImageTransform.Microsoft.Blur(pixelradius=5)";
jQuery('#foo').css("filter", filterVal);
equals( jQuery('#foo').css("filter"), filterVal, "css('filter', val) works" );